Qarfa (Arabic: قرفــا, also spelled Garfa or Kurfa) is a village in southern Syria, administratively belonging to the Izra' District of the Daraa Governorate. Nearby localities include al-Shaykh Maskin to the northwest, Izra to the northeast, Maliha al-Atash to the east, Namir to the southeast, Khirbet Ghazaleh to the south and Abtaa to ...

Allspice (fulaifila) A cured, unripe berry from a tropical evergreen tree originally from southern Mexico and Central America. It has an aromatic flavour and a hint of heat. The seeds add a good, all-around spicy flavour to meat dishes.

Qarfa is the Arabic word for cinnamon, and it’s sweet Sri Lankan cinnamon that’s at the heart of this blend. We’ve mixed it with green cardamon, nutmeg, cloves, long pepper, allspice, cassia and dried rose petals for a heady Middle Eastern perfume!
